STEPHENS v. KERRIGAN

No. 96-1469.

122 F.3d 171 (1997)

James STEPHENS; Anthony Longo; David Moyer v. Glenn S. KERRIGAN; William H. Heydt; The City of Allentown (D.C. Civil No. 95-cv-00615). Joseph HANNA; Mark Vitalos v. Glenn S. KERRIGAN; William H. Heydt; The City of Allentown (D.C. Civil No. 95-cv-08093). James Stephens, Anthony Longo, David Moyer, Joseph Hanna and Mark Vitalos, Appellants.

United States Court of Appeals, Third Circuit.

Decided August 12, 1997.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Fredrick E. Charles (argued), Edward R. Eidelman (argued), Allentown, PA, for Appellants.

David M. Green, Harrisburg, PA, Edward H. Feege (argued), Jeffrey M. Zimskind, Lehigh Valley, PA, James L. McAneny (argued), Harrisburg, PA, for Appellees.

Before: SLOVITER, Chief Judge, SCIRICA and SEITZ, Circuit Judges.


OPINION OF THE COURT

SLOVITER, Chief Judge.

Appellants, five police officers for the City of Allentown, filed this action asserting that they were denied promotions because they openly opposed or failed to support the candidacy of William Heydt for mayor of Allentown and/or supported his rival, John Pressman.
